The open plan kitchen, dining and living space lead out through sliding French doors to a private deck, offering breath-taking sea views including Rathlin, Fairhead and Scotland and stunning rural views towards Knocklayde mountain. This little heaven has two bedrooms, both with double beds. The larger bedroom has a TV. A cot is available on request but we ask that you provide your own bedding for same. The bathroom has an electric shower. Free parking is available immediately outside. Kitchen is fully fitted with electric hob & oven, fridge, washing machine, microwave, toaster, kettle. All bed linen, towels, shampoo, conditioner, soap, toilet roll is provided. Please remember this building sits on our private equestrian property and occasionally you will be aware of the sights, sounds and aromas that come with these magnificent animals. Currently there are 13 horses, 2 ponies and 1 Shetland pony stabled. Sorry no pets aloud. Our hone is near by so always happy and willing to help. Feel free to contact me any time. Spend some time in Ballycastle itself, recently voted best place to live in Northern Ireland by the Sunday Times, browse round the shops and enjoy excellent cuisine offered in our many restaurants and coffee shops. Stretch your legs on our beautiful beach and harbour, enjoy the children’s laughter in the playpark or take in a game of tennis or golf at the tennis courts and golf course. Take the opportunity to explore miles of stunning Atlantic Coastline and visit the Giant’s Causeway, Bushmills Distillery, Carrick a Rede Rope Bridge, Dunluce Castle, Kinbane Castle, the Glens of Antrim, Glenariff Waterfall, Fairhead, Torr Head, Cushendun, Cushendall, Portrush, Portstewart and for Game of Throne fans the Dark Hedges . Take a day trip by boat to Rathlin Island. Free parking on sight. Easiest way to travel via car. Though Ballycastle does have a bus station & reliable taxi service. Sorry no pets aloud
